Schotten's Coffee Milk Pail Tin, St. Louis, MO 1915

This is an antique coffee tin in the shape of a milk pail from the William Schotten Coffee Company in St. Louis, MO, 1910.  William Schotten began roasting coffee in St. Louis in 1862.   The Schotten Coffee brand became one of the best known and largest selling brands in the Midwest by the early 1900’s.  The William Schotten Company later became the Jerome Schotten Company in the 1920’s.  Jerome Schotten was the son of William Schotten and  was President of the William Schotten Co. Jerome decided to change the name of the company after himself.
